B1

Time Expressions Exercises PDFSet 8: Tenses & Time Expressions

20 questions·15 min·Answers included·Explanations included

Preview: Questions

Fill in the blank with the correct option.

1.I ___ here since 2015.

a) have livedb) livedc) lived) am living

2.She ___ to Paris three years ago.

a) has goneb) wentc) goesd) is going

3.By the time we arrived, the movie ___.

a) startedb) had startedc) has startedd) starts

4.I ___ for this company for ten years.

a) workb) workedc) am workingd) have worked

5.They ___ married in 2010.

a) have gotb) are gettingc) getd) got

... and 15 more questions in the PDF

Preview: Answers

1.have lived

2.went

3.had started

4.have worked

5.got

... and 15 more answers in the PDF

Preview: Explanations

1."have lived"(a)

'Since' requires Present Perfect (have lived), not Past Simple.

2."went"(b)

'Ago' requires Past Simple (went), not Present Perfect.

3."had started"(b)

'By the time' + past event requires Past Perfect (had started).

4."have worked"(d)

'For' + period with continuing situation requires Present Perfect.

5."got"(d)

A specific year in the past (2010) requires Past Simple.

... and 15 more explanations in the PDF

Prefer practicing online?

Try our interactive exercises with instant feedback.